# Harbor

> Harbor is an all-in-one agent execution layer. It moves tools, credentials, code execution, memory, artifacts, jobs, apps, workflows, and traces out of the model context into one workspace-scoped runtime across web, API, the hrbr CLI, and the cli-mcp stdio adapter.
